Water hydrant replacement services involve removing old or damaged fire hydrants and installing new, functional units. This process typically includes disconnecting the existing hydrant, assessing the underground connections, and securely installing a new hydrant that meets local standards. Service providers ensure that the replacement is done properly to maintain the water supply's integrity and ensure the hydrant functions correctly in case of emergency. Proper installation is essential for reliable access to water during firefighting efforts and for ongoing property safety.
Replacing a water hydrant helps resolve common issues such as corrosion, leaks, or mechanical failure that can compromise the hydrant's performance. Over time, exposure to the elements and regular use can cause wear and tear, leading to reduced water flow or complete failure. A new hydrant installation can prevent costly repairs and ensure consistent water pressure. Additionally, replacing outdated or damaged hydrants can help avoid potential safety hazards, such as leaks or broken components that could cause property damage or hinder emergency response.

The overview below groups typical Water Hydrant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Vallejo,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For routine repairs such as replacing a damaged hydrant head or fixing minor leaks,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many projects fall within this range, especially for straightforward fixes. Larger repairs are less common but can exceed $800 in complex cases.
Full Hydrant Replacement - Replacing an entire water hydrant us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000, depending on the hydrant type and site conditions. Many standard replacements land in this middle range, while more complex installations can reach $4,000 or more.
Large or Complex Projects - Extensive hydrant replacements involving underground piping or multiple units can range from $4,000 to $8,000 or higher. These projects are less frequent and typically involve additional excavation or infrastructure work.
Maintenance and Routine Checks - Regular maintenance or inspections generally cost between $100 and $300 per visit. These services are common and usually fall into the lower end of the cost spectrum, depending on the scope of work required.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
